Overview

Located about a 10-minute drive from Survival Life, the 3-star B&B Chatelet Cremers Verviers offers cribs and baby carriage. This Verviers hotel offers a car park on site and an outdoor swimming pool.

Location

Located around 2 miles from Centre Touristique de la Laine et de la Mode Local History Museum, the bed & breakfast is also 1.8 miles from Musee des Beaux-Arts et de la Ceramique. The Verviers property is also 25 minutes' walk from such natural sights as Parc de Seroule. No matter the religion, travelers prefer to visit Eglise Notre-Dame des Recollets Catholic Church, a popular place of worship located 1.7 miles from the hotel.

B&B Chatelet Cremers is located 28 miles from Liege airport and only a few steps from Heusy Rue de la Liberation bus stop.

Rooms

Some rooms provide a mini bar fridge as well as a flat-screen TV with satellite channels to help you enjoy your stay. A separate toilet, a shower, and a sauna, along with such comforts as bath sheets and bathrobes are also at guests' disposal. Also, guests can overlook the park from some rooms.

Eat & Drink

The B&B Chatelet Cremers Verviers offers on-site breakfast in the restaurant.

Leisure & Business

Guests also have access to an outdoor swimming pool and a seasonal outdoor pool at an extra charge. The B&B Chatelet Cremers features a sun deck, a summer terrace, and a shared lounge offering sauna facilities, an infrared sauna, and a hot tub. Guests will appreciate horse riding tours and bicycle usage arranged by the property.
